Интеграция React-компонентов
150 000 руб. за месяц
•
наличный расчёт, безналичный расчёт, электронные деньги
На проект требуется разработчик frontend (react + mobx). Задача – осуществить интеграцию пяти уже созданных на React компонентов с GraphQL и встроить их в уже существующее веб-приложение. Приложение достаточно сложное, поэтому требуется определенный опыт. Срок реализации до месяца. Начало работ - как можно раньше. Выбранным кандидатам, обладающим достаточной квалификацией, будет предоставлено техническое задание. Прошу обратить внимание, что для работы над проектом необходимо пройти тестирование на наличие релевантных знаний. Продолжительность тестирования – до часа.
Обязательные знания для работы над проектом
Обязательные знания для работы над проектом
- Знание javascript
- База
- Типы данных
- Условные конструкции
- ES6
- Константы (const)
- Области видимости переменных (Block-Scoped Variables)
- Области видимости функций (Block-Scoped Functions)
- Стрелочные функции (Arrow Functions)
- Расширенная обработка параметров (Rest Parameter, Spread Operator)
- Строковые шаблоны (String Interpolation)
- Деструктуризация массивов и объектов (Destructuring Assignment)
- Классы и наследование
- Обработка асинхронных результатов (Async/await, Promises)
- Декораторы (decorators)
- База
- React 15
- Component Lifecycle
- JSX
- Props types
- Event handling
- MobX 3
- Observable variables
- Reactions and Autorun functions
- Computed functions
- React-Mobx (observer and inject decorators)
- Webpack. Что такое, принцип работы, какие задачи решает
- Babel. Что такое, какие задачи решает
- Component/PureComponent inheritance
- Principle of dumb and smart components
- Working with context
В заказе есть исполнитель
При переводе заказа из архивного в актуальный, текущий исполнитель будет снят с задачи.
Выберите тип сделки
С безопасной сделкой вы всегда сможете вернуть средства, если что-то пойдет не так. С простой сделкой вы самостоятельно договариваетесь с исполнителем об оплате и берете на себя решение конфликтов.